Anglican Care Waiapu (ACW), is the social services arm of the Anglican Diocese of Waiapu. Our Early Childcare Education Centres - Waiapu Kids are located across eight locations in Bay of Plenty, Tairāwhiti and Hawkes Bay and offer safe, nurturing and educational environments for children and whānau to thrive under the umbrella of Anglican Care Waiapu.


We are looking for a professional and energetic ECE Teaching Assistant to join our experienced team at Waiapu Kids St Mary's Family Centre based in Mt Maunganui.

This is a permanent, part time position, 37.5 hours per week 4 days per week.

Mō te tūranga | About the role


Waiapu Kids St Mary's Family Centre is a well established community based Early Childhood Education Centre, offering high quality education and care in a safe and compassionate play based environment.

We cater for up to 50 tamariki aged from 6 months to 6 years.


You'll be part of a close-knit team who are passionate about nurturing children's development through stimulating, fun and enriched interest-based learning.

Positive, respectful relationships with each other, our whānau, tamariki and community are important to us and integral to who we are.


You will be responsible for the day to day education, well-being, and health and safety of all children attending our centre; ensuring provision of education and care to service standards.

You will also demonstrate a commitment to Te Tiriti O Waitangi and bi-cultural practice and meet the teaching Council's required Teaching Standards.

You will have values-based practice conducted with Integrity.
